Industrial equipment integration projects are like assembling a giant puzzle. Every machine, support structure, conveyor system, and platform must fit together perfectly to create a smooth and efficient operation. At the heart of these projects is one essential material—steel. Thanks to its strength, versatility, and durability, steel plays a critical role in ensuring industrial equipment functions safely and efficiently for years to come.

Why Steel Is Essential for Equipment Integration

Industrial facilities often combine multiple systems into one coordinated production environment. Whether it's manufacturing equipment, automated machinery, storage systems, or material handling lines, steel provides the structural backbone that keeps everything connected.

Steel offers excellent load-bearing capacity and dimensional stability. This means equipment can be mounted securely without worrying about excessive movement or deformation. Much like a strong foundation supports an entire building, quality steel supports the performance of complex industrial operations.

In addition, steel can be fabricated into various shapes and sizes, making it ideal for customized integration projects.

Supporting Efficiency and Long-Term Performance

When industrial equipment is integrated properly, efficiency improves across the entire facility. Steel structures help maintain alignment between machines, reducing wear and minimizing operational disruptions.

Because steel is highly durable, it can withstand vibration, heavy loads, and demanding working conditions. This reduces maintenance requirements and helps companies avoid costly downtime.

Many industries, including manufacturing, logistics, energy, mining, and food processing, rely on steel-based integration systems to maintain smooth production workflows.

Customization for Complex Industrial Projects

Every industrial project comes with unique requirements. Some facilities need heavy-duty support frames, while others require precision-engineered platforms, racks, or machine bases.

Steel's flexibility allows engineers to design custom solutions that match specific operational needs. Components can be cut, welded, bent, and assembled with remarkable precision. This adaptability makes steel one of the most valuable materials for industrial equipment integration projects.

As industries continue to adopt automation and advanced technologies, the demand for customized steel solutions continues to grow.
